Tiggo 8 PLUS's smart key not only has the functions of a traditional car key but also supports automatic unlocking and locking within a specified range. The specific functions are as follows: Welcome Approach: When carrying the smart key within 3m-3.5m of the vehicle, the vehicle's position lights automatically turn on, and the side mirrors unfold, achieving the welcome function. Touch Unlock: When within 1m-1.2m of the vehicle, the vehicle's warning lights flash twice, and the vehicle automatically unlocks, allowing you to open the door and get in without pressing the key button. Touch Lock: When carrying the smart key and moving beyond 1.5m from the vehicle, the vehicle's warning lights flash once, and the side mirrors automatically fold, at which point the vehicle automatically locks, eliminating worries about forgetting to lock the car. It's important to note that for safety reasons, the touch unlock/lock function automatically deactivates if the vehicle is parked for more than three days, but it will resume after restarting the engine.

Speaking of the Tiggo 8 Plus key fob, the functions I use most daily are locking and unlocking the car. Holding down the lock button can raise the windows and fold the mirrors, which is especially handy for cooling down the car in summer. When searching for the car in a parking lot, pressing the locate button makes the car flash lights and honk to greet you. The small car icon below the lock button is for remote engine start – super convenient for warming up the car in winter. The trunk button is also quite practical; holding it for 2 seconds pops it open effortlessly. Of course, the key also detects proximity for keyless entry – the automatic unlock when approaching is truly stylish. All these functions are integrated into the key fob's chip, and it can even remotely authorize temporary use for family or friends.

I found this key quite smart after studying it. When going out shopping with bags in hand, just keep the key in your pocket and approach the sensing area near the tailgate, and the trunk will automatically unlock and pop open. The remote start feature is even more user-friendly, allowing you to pre-start the car and adjust the temperature difference by turning on the air conditioning in advance. Occasionally, if you forget to close the windows, sending a window-closing command via the App is particularly convenient. The key flashes to alert you when the battery is low, and replacing a coin cell battery can revive it. The card key is so thin that it can fit into a wallet, and it automatically senses and lights up when near the door handle. The memory seat linkage function is also very thoughtful, automatically adjusting to your preferred position when you get in the car.

Are the Batteries Exchanged for Old Ones Refurbished Batteries?

Battery is refurbished. Here is the relevant content introduction: Battery refurbishment: Battery refurbishment has formed a complete industrial chain. After processes such as water replenishment, desulfurization, softening repair, opening the case to replace plates, capacity restoration, and polishing, a set of scrapped old batteries can be transformed into a set of brand-new batteries. Regular manufacturers: Generally, when purchasing batteries from regular manufacturers, the products are bought at the price of new ones, with a 15-month warranty period. If you buy refurbished batteries from small workshops, the quality is not guaranteed, and the service life is very short. The value of the exchanged old battery is about one-third of that of a new battery.

Will driving 200 kilometers in S gear damage the car?

Driving 200 kilometers in S gear can cause some damage to the car. Here are the relevant details: S Gear: The S gear only delays upshifting without changing other working aspects, which inevitably increases the load on the transmission in a short time, accompanied by a rise in temperature, leading to accelerated wear. Therefore, it is advisable not to use the S gear for extended periods. In terms of fuel consumption, since the fuel injection volume increases at high RPMs, the fuel consumption in S gear mode is also much higher than in normal mode. Advantages: Using the S gear also has benefits for the vehicle. Cars that frequently drive in congested urban areas tend to accumulate more carbon deposits in the engine. Therefore, using the S gear appropriately at regular intervals helps remove carbon deposits from the engine, improving fuel economy and extending the engine's lifespan.
